Lely Solari is a scholar working on Infectious Diseases, Epidemiology and Surgery. According to data from OpenAlex, Lely Solari has authored 45 papers receiving a total of 443 ind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Infectious Diseases, 21 papers in Epidemiology and 6 papers in Surgery. Recurrent topics in Lely Solari's work include Tuberculosis Research and Epidemiology (16 papers), Pneumonia and Respiratory Infections (9 papers) and SARS-CoV-2 and COVID-19 Research (7 papers). Lely Solari is often cited by papers focused on Tuberculosis Research and Epidemiology (16 papers), Pneumonia and Respiratory Infections (9 papers) and SARS-CoV-2 and COVID-19 Research (7 papers). Lely Solari collaborates with scholars based in Peru, Belgium and United States. Lely Solari's co-authors include Alonso Soto, Patrick Van der Stuyft, Eduardo Gotuzzo, Carlos Acuña-Villaorduña, Roberto A. Accinelli, Marco Galarza, Zully M. Puyén, Frine Samalvides, Alejandro Llanos‐Cuentas and Coralith García and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Clinical Infectious Diseases.
